About this map

Clarence Rhode National Wildlife Range dominates this 1950s landscape where the Yukon Delta meets Norton Sound. The terrain is defined by a dense network of water, with significant channels like Kwikpak Pass and Kawanak Pass cutting through the low-lying silt and tundra. These waterways served as the primary transit corridors for the region's early inhabitants and seasonal visitors, as evidenced by the small Cabins and the settlement at Kwikpak along the riverbanks.
